Pete Waterman's Making Tracks 200 model railway exhibition is arriving at Chester Cathedral this summer!
Running as part of Railway 200, the nationwide celebration marking 200 years since the opening of the Stockton and Darlington Railway, this must-see exhibition brings the magic of Britain’s railways to life in miniature. With stunning detail, heritage locomotives, and a passion for rail at every turn, Making Tracks 200 promises to be a highlight of the summer in Chester.
